</file>- All access levels (public, private, protected) are extracted
- No filtering based on visibility modifiers
- Useful for AI to understand complete class structure
When --include-body flag is not used:
- Functions/Methods: body removed after opening brace
{ - Classes/Structs/Namespaces: body removed, only declaration kept
- Templates: underlying declaration body removed
- Enum/Typedef/Macro: full text preserved
Basic template support is included:

}Use --include-imports to extract #include directives.
Use --include-private to include non-exported/private symbols.
#include <iostream> // System include
#include "myheader.h" // Local include| Element | Reason |
|---|---|
| Operator Overload | operator+, operator<< - Special case, uncommon |
| Friend Declaration | friend class Bar - Access control exception |
| Using Declaration | using namespace std - Simple alias |
| Lambda Expression | [](int x) { ... } - Inline definition |
| Template Specialization | template<> class Box<int> - Complex parsing |
| Variadic Template | template<typename... Args> - Advanced pattern |
| C++20 Concepts | template<Integral T> - Limited compiler support |
| C++20 Modules | import std; - Limited compiler support |
| Global Variables | May be added in future versions |
